  • A: The brown is so deep that it's practically black. Foam is a viscous coating of dark khaki.

    S: A close mash up of toasty malts, green coffee beans, and bitter bakers chocolate. Some breads notes in the background. At some level I could say It smells like a dessert pastry.

    T: My initial impression is that the taste does match the aromas. No doubt the coffee is most pronounced. Nice flavored of chocolate and caramel from big malt build. No bitterness beyond the coffee notes, and blends well to completely hold the sweetness in check. Great balance between slightly creamy and dryness. The wide spread of big favors is here, but in a curiously subtle maner.

    Overall: Very well made brew, and really appealing on a wet and freezing January night. I would suggest one seek out a sampling of this beer.
